Overview of 2026 School Terms and Holiday Ends
Australia’s school year generally runs from late January to mid-December, with four terms separated by two-week holidays (Easter, mid-year, spring) and a six-week summer break. Holiday ends align with Term 1 (late Jan), Term 2 (mid-April), Term 3 (mid-July), and Term 4 (early October).
For 2026:
- Summer holidays (Dec 2025-Jan 2026) end late January.
- Autumn/Easter holidays end mid-April.
- Winter holidays end mid-July.
- Spring holidays end early October.
Exact dates depend on your location. Non-government schools may vary slightly.

Why Dates Change and How to Stay Updated
Calendars adjust for Australia Day (26 Jan), Easter (variable), and Anzac Day (25 April). Government sites update first; apps like School Holidays Australia aggregate data.
